When water is poured into a single ring driven into the ground, it tends to lateralize—diverging sideways as it moves downward due to capillary action and gravity. This lateral flow artificially inflates the measured infiltration rate. The double-ring infiltrometer solves this issue:

The 2018 revision (D3385-18) clarified procedures for different soil types, added guidance on test duration, and emphasized the importance of maintaining constant head (water depth) during the test. It also addressed common errors: ring-driving disturbance, evaporation, and temperature effects.
